The Joshua Tree National Park Superintendent's Compendium states that:
1. Vegetation is not allowed to be used as an anchor.
2. Only neutral or rock colored bolt hangers are allowed.

Description
This toprope problem follows the left corner on the south face, steering clear of the roofs to its right. It is right of Pinch a Smelly Scrutinizer (5.10c). Tops out the same as Pinch. In the beta picture it is the leftmost corner on the sunny face, finally moving right onto the face using right slanting horizontals.
